Conclusion Meanings:

'Officer(s) Unidentified': Unable to identify the officers who committed the alleged misconduct
'Substantiated': The misconduct occurred and it violated the rules. The NYPD has discretion over what, if any, discipline is imposed.
'Unsubstantiated': or 'Unable to Determine' - The alleged conduct was investigated but could not determine both that the conduct occurred and that it broke the rules.

Summary

On March 24, 2008, at approximately 9:30 PM, [redacted] was with his friends, [redacted] and [redacted] in the [redacted] a Trespass Affidavit Program building located on [redacted] in Brooklyn. [redacted] entered his apartment, within the [redacted] and [redacted] and [redacted] remained in the courtyard. Shortly after [redacted] entered his apartment, Officer Stephen Sheppard, of the 73rd Precinct, approached [redacted] and asked what he was doing there [Allegation A]. [redacted] responded that they were waiting for a friend. Officer Sheppard continued to ask additional questions concerning what their reason was for being in the area. [redacted] stated that he began to walk away and Officer Sheppard followed him. Officer Sheppard stated that he wanted to speak with [redacted] began to cross [redacted]. As he was crossing, he saw a car approaching and began to jog across the street. Officer Sheppard ran after him and when he caught up to him, Officer Sheppard placed one hand on the back of [redacted]'s neck and pushed him into a wall. With his other hand, he grabbed [redacted]'s arm and pulled it behind his back to place his wrist in a handcuff [Allegation B]. Officer Sheppard then pushed [redacted] to the ground, and cuffed his other wrist. [redacted] stated that multiple officers then responded to the location and began to punch and kick him while he was handcuffed on the ground [Allegation C]. [redacted] stated that he then was lifted off the ground and escorted to the prisoner van by an officer. The officer took [redacted]'s head and hit it against the side of the police van [Allegation D].
